Your BMR reflects the number of calories your body burns at rest, simply to keep you alive such as blood circulation. Using a BMR Calculator gives you a baseline before adding any physical activity to the equation. Once you have your BMR, you can use a Total Daily Energy Expenditure tool to adjust that number for workouts or sedentary habits.

Most users confuse BMR and TDEE, but they serve different purposes. Your TDEE includes not just your BMR, but also energy used during walking, working out, even digesting food. That’s why a combined Calorie Calculator is a must-have for tracking progress.

To burn fat, you need to eat fewer calories than your TDEE. To bulk up, you need to go above your TDEE. A good macro planner helps estimate how much to eat whether you're cutting. Relying on a free BMR Calculator streamlines your meal planning.
